In a lecture held in 2011 at the Technical University of Stuttgart, Germany, meaning to introduce his company, and to entice graduates into applying for jobs, the CEO of a German global player in automotive equipment, in answering a question from the floor, dropped the remark that, generally speaking, developers of hardware are less bright than the developers of software, because of which he would expect his company to be sold to - e.g. - Google in the foreseeable future. Thus, his message read: “Dummies, apply with us, bright people, save yourselves the detour and apply to Google, right away!“
